Imaging Oxygen Pressure in the Rodent Retina by Phosphorescence Lifetime [PDF]

open access: yes, 2006
Many diseases of the eye, especially those causing inner retinal neovascularization (diabetic retinopathy, retinopathy of prematurity, sickle cell disease, etc.) have regional hypoxia as either a primary causative or early contributory factor. This is particularly true for diabetic retinopathy, the leading cause of blindness for individuals between 20 ...
